We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 16GB VRAM CMP 170HX and 1024MB VRAM GeForce 210 Rev. 2 to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.
Main Differences
CMP 170HX 's Advantages
Released 11 years and 11 months late
Boost Clock1410MHz
More VRAM (16GB vs 1024G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(1493GB/s vs 6.400GB/s)
4464 additional rendering cores
GeForce 210 Rev. 2 's Advantages
Lower TDP (31W vs 250W)
